Output 380718623c60975dc50e2a8229db2c4b2b2d43df511e01eff8a2bd8950263bd3:2

value
66766
script pubkey
OP_0 OP_PUSHBYTES_20 472f010e78fb9bd7aa7acebdc2d3769b764b94a5
address
bc1qguhszrnclwda02n6e67u95mkndmyh999mlvzhf
transaction
380718623c60975dc50e2a8229db2c4b2b2d43df511e01eff8a2bd8950263bd3
confirmations
20928
spent
true